Jogging routes around Schondorf am Ammersee benefit from a diverse landscape situated directly on the eastern shore of Lake Ammersee. The region features extensive forests, green hills, and lakeside paths, providing varied surfaces for runners. Natural features like the Ampermoos Nature Reserve and the Kiental Gorge offer engaging routes through natural habitats and ancient woodlands. This combination of water, forest, and undulating hills creates a dynamic environment for running.

Lake Ammersee is the third-largest Alpine lake in Bavaria, after Lake Chiemsee and Lake Starnberg. It has a surface area of approximately 47 km² and a maximum depth of about 80 meters. Source: Wikipedia

The running routes around Schondorf am Ammersee offer a diverse mix of terrain. You'll find paths directly along the eastern shore of Lake Ammersee, extensive forest trails, and undulating green hills. This variety provides options for different fitness levels, from flat lakeside runs to more challenging routes with elevation changes through woodlands and natural habitats like the Ampermoos Nature Reserve.
Yes, Schondorf am Ammersee offers several easy running options. Many lakeside paths provide relatively flat surfaces suitable for beginners or those seeking a relaxed jog. For instance, the area features 2 easy routes, perfect for a gentle introduction to the region's beauty.
Jogging routes in this area often feature stunning natural beauty and interesting landmarks. You can enjoy views of Lake Ammersee, explore the serene Andechs Abbey, or discover the impressive Kiental Gorge with its ancient trees and rock formations. The View of the Ammersee and the Promenade at Dießen am Ammersee are also popular spots offering panoramic vistas.
Absolutely! Many running routes in Schondorf am Ammersee provide beautiful views of Lake Ammersee. A great option is the Ammersee Waterfront View – View of Ammersee at Stegen loop from Schondorf, which is a 10.9 km (6.8 miles) trail offering scenic views along the lake's edge.
The best seasons for outdoor activities like running in Schondorf am Ammersee are typically spring and autumn. During these times, the weather is mild, and nature is vibrant, offering comfortable conditions and fewer tourists compared to the peak summer months. Forest trails also provide welcome shade during warmer periods.
Yes, many of the natural paths through forests and along the lake are suitable for running with dogs. The extensive forests and open areas provide ample space for your canine companion. However, always ensure your dog is under control and check for any specific local regulations, especially within nature reserves like Ampermoos.
Yes, the area is well-suited for circular running routes. Many trails are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. For example, the Ammersee Waterfront View loop from Schondorf is a popular 11.9 km (7.4 miles) circular route.
